若依使用的是MySQL数据库。MySQL数据库是一种关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司。MySQL是最好的RDBMS(Relational Database Management System,关系数据库管理系统)应用软件之一,在WEB应用方面,MySQL是最好的RDBMS(关系数据库管理系统)应用软件之一。若依作为一个基于Spring Boot和element-ui的前后端分离的后台管理系统框架,选择MySQL作为其数据库主要有以下几个原因。
一、开源与免费
MySQL是开源的,这意味着任何人都可以下载和使用,而无需支付任何许可费。这对于许多开发者和小型企业来说是一大优势。此外,开源还意味着有一个全球的开发者社区在不断改进和增强MySQL的功能,提供技术支持。
二、高性能
MySQL被设计为能够处理大量数据,且有非常出色的性能。它可以很好地处理复杂的查询,同时保证速度和稳定性。这对于若依这样的后台管理系统来说非常重要,因为它需要处理大量的数据,并且需要保证系统的稳定性。
三、易于使用
MySQL有一个简单直观的用户界面,可以方便的管理和操作数据库。同时,MySQL也提供了丰富的API和库,可以方便的与各种编程语言和框架集成。这使得若依能够更容易的开发和维护。
四、灵活和可扩展
MySQL支持各种存储引擎,可以根据具体的需求选择最合适的存储引擎。例如,InnoDB支持事务处理和行级锁定,MyISAM则适用于读取密集型的应用。这种灵活性使得若依可以根据自己的需求选择最合适的存储引擎。
五、安全性高
MySQL提供了多层的安全防护,包括安全插件、SSL加密、访问控制列表等,可以有效的防止未经授权的访问。这对于若依这样的后台管理系统来说非常重要,因为它需要保证数据的安全性。
相关问答FAQs:
1. 若依使用的是哪种数据库?
若依使用的是MySQL数据库。MySQL是一种开源的关系型数据库管理系统,它被广泛用于Web应用程序的开发和管理。MySQL具有高性能、可靠性和灵活性等优点,因此被广泛应用于各种规模的企业和个人项目中。
2. 为什么若依选择使用MySQL数据库?
若依选择使用MySQL数据库的原因有以下几点:
- 开源性:MySQL是一种开源的数据库系统,可以免费获取和使用,这降低了项目的成本。
- 大型社区支持:MySQL拥有庞大的开发者社区,提供丰富的文档、教程和技术支持,使开发者能够更好地利用和解决问题。
- 高性能:MySQL具有较高的读写性能,能够处理大量的并发请求,适用于高负载的Web应用程序。
- 可扩展性:MySQL支持水平扩展和垂直扩展,可以根据需要增加服务器的数量或者提升服务器的硬件配置,以应对不断增长的数据和流量。
3. 若依的数据库设计和优化策略是什么?
若依在数据库设计和优化方面采用了一些策略:
- 合理的表结构设计:若依根据业务需求,设计了合理的表结构,避免了冗余数据和不必要的关联查询,提高了数据库的性能。
- 索引优化:若依对经常被查询的字段添加了索引,以加快查询速度。同时,也注意不要过度使用索引,以避免影响写操作的性能。
- 缓存技术:若依使用了缓存技术,将一些热点数据存储在缓存中,以提高读取速度。
- 分库分表:若依在数据量较大的情况下,采用了分库分表的方式,将数据分散存储在多个数据库中,以提高查询和写入的效率。
- 定期清理和优化:若依定期清理数据库中的无用数据,并进行数据库的优化,如重新建立索引、压缩表等,以提高数据库的性能和稳定性。
文章标题:若依用的什么数据库,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/2822120